TWO TODDLERS LEFT BEHIND IN CLOSED CAR- Lancaster Station Press Release

TWO TODDLERS LEFT BEHIND IN CLOSED CAR- Lancaster Station Press Release

On Monday 6/10/13, two adults were arraigned in the Antelope Valley Superior Court for two counts of Felony Child Abuse. The two adults (MB/42yrs; FW/30yrs) were arrested on Thursday June 6, 2013 for allegedly leaving two children (MB/1yr and MB/3yrs) unattended in a locked vehicle with a partially open window during the mid-day heat. Deputies responded and immediately removed the unharmed children from the vehicle. The children were taken into protective custody by Department of Children and Family Services.

This incident should serve as a reminder to the general public that children should never be left unattended in a vehicle. During these coming summer months, it is even more dangerous to leave children, elderly people, and animals unattended in a vehicle even with windows partially open. The interior of vehicles can easily reach triple digit degree temperatures in a matter of seconds. These high temperatures pose a significant danger to the health of the vehicle’s occupants.

Anyone who witnesses these types of incidents is urged to immediately call your local Sheriff’s Station at 9-1-1.
